Signs of Needing a Transmission Fluid Change

It is crucial to recognize the signs that indicate the need for a transmission fluid change:

  • Slipping Gears: The transmission may struggle to engage or shift smoothly.
  • Delayed Engagement: There may be a delay when shifting gears.
  • Whining or Grinding Noises: Unusual noises while driving can indicate low or contaminated fluid.
  • Burning Smell: A burning smell from the transmission may signify overheating or fluid degradation.

Benefits of Regular Transmission Fluid Changes

Regular transmission fluid changes offer several benefits for your vehicle:

  • Improved Performance: Clean transmission fluid lubricates moving parts, ensuring smooth shifting and reducing wear and tear.
  • Extended Transmission Life: Timely fluid changes help prevent sludge buildup and extend the lifespan of the transmission.
  • Reduced Repair Costs: Proactive maintenance can prevent costly repairs or replacements in the future.

How Often Should You Change Transmission Fluid?

The recommended frequency for transmission fluid changes varies depending on vehicle make, model, and driving conditions. Most manufacturers recommend changing the fluid every 30,000 to 50,000 miles. However, if you drive in severe conditions (e.g., towing, off-roading), more frequent changes may be necessary.

Q: Why is it important to change automatic transmission fluid?
A: Transmission fluid lubricates moving parts, prevents wear and tear, and extends the transmission’s life.

Q: How much does it cost to change transmission fluid?
A: The cost varies depending on the vehicle, type of fluid, and location. Expect to pay between $100 and $300.

Q: Can I change transmission fluid myself?
A: Yes, but it requires specialized tools and knowledge. If you are not experienced, it is recommended to seek professional help.

Q: What happens if I don’t change my transmission fluid?
A: Neglecting transmission fluid changes can lead to premature wear, slipping gears, and costly repairs.
